Huskies and Vols in hoops

UConn and Tennessee will play a two-game series in men’s basketball starting in 2010-11, the school announced Wednesday.

The Vols will play at UConn in the 2010-11 season (Hartford or Storrs, TBA) and the Huskies will travel to Knoxville, Tenn., in 2011-12.

“This is a great intersectional series for us to add to our future schedules,” UConn head coach Jim Calhoun said in a statement. “It will be an exciting match-up of styles and players, something fans of both teams can look forward to. For us, it continues our tradition of trying to schedule some of the best teams in the country, such as this year, where we will play at Michigan (Jan. 17) and Texas at home (Jan. 23), as well as Kentucky (Dec. 9) in New York and also the Pre-Season NIT.”

The remainder of UConn’s 2009-10 non-conference schedule will be released within the next few weeks and the complete 2009-10 schedule is expected to be released in late August or early September.
